You can resign for any reason you like, and you are under no obligation to disclose the reason.

How to write a resignation letter for personal reasons Use proper formatting. Include your contact information and the date of the letter. Include the recipient's contact information and a greeting. Make a clear statement of resignation. Express your appreciation. Offer to help. Include an appropriate closing and signature.

Some good personal reasons to leave a job are to take care of yourself or your family, to take another job, to pursue education, or to start working for yourself. It's also valid to leave a job simply because you don't want to do it anymore.

It is generally not recommended to include personal reasons for resigning in a resignation letter.

It's acceptable to say you're resigning “for personal reasons.” A few words of thanks — Even the most trying jobs have their bright spots. While gratitude isn't mandatory, this is an excellent time to take the high road and extend a thank-you to the organization.

Employees may take unpaid time off to care for a seriously ill parent, spouse or child, for the employee's own serious health condition or to bond with an adopted or foster child or newborn. Full- time employees may take leave up to 12 work weeks in a 12-month period.

A personal resignation letter is a formal way of saying you want to leave your job for personal reasons. These reasons could be family stuff, moving to a new place, health issues, or other things that make it hard to keep doing your job. It could also be because you found a better job.
